IPXHY vs. TTE
IPXHY (Inpex Corp ADR) and TTE (TotalEnergies SE) are both stocks. Both are in the Energy sector — IPXHY in Oil & Gas E&P, TTE in Oil & Gas Integrated. Over the past 10 years, IPXHY returned 11.90%/yr vs 17.18%/yr for TTE. At a 0.21 correlation, their price movements are largely independent.

Correlation
The correlation between IPXHY and TTE is 0.30, which is low. Their price movements are largely independent, making them effective diversification partners.

IPXHY -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Inpex Corp ADR reported a gross profit of 274.30B and revenue of 511.02B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 53.7%.
TTE -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, TotalEnergies SE reported a gross profit of 10.03B and revenue of 48.90B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 20.5%.
IPXHY -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Inpex Corp ADR reported an operating income of 241.48B and revenue of 511.02B, resulting in an operating margin of 47.3%.
TTE -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, TotalEnergies SE reported an operating income of 10.03B and revenue of 48.90B, resulting in an operating margin of 20.5%.
IPXHY -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Inpex Corp ADR reported a net income of 111.43B and revenue of 511.02B, resulting in a net margin of 21.8%.
TTE -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, TotalEnergies SE reported a net income of 5.74B and revenue of 48.90B, resulting in a net margin of 11.7%.
